The Swiss legal frame for social security contributions
Responsibility for the books is personal: in an SA, organising the accounting is one of the board's non-transferable duties (art. 716a CO); in a Sàrl, the managing directors carry the same duty. Outsourcing the execution never transfers that underlying responsibility, including for a company based in Sant'Antonino.
The annual accounts (art. 958 CO) consist of the balance sheet, the income statement and the notes; they must be drawn up within six months of the year-end so the general meeting can approve them. A delay here cascades into the tax return and the final social insurance settlements.

A Swiss SME's accounting calendar
Three families of deadlines shape the year: federal (VAT within 60 days, salary declaration in January), cantonal (tax return, extensions depending on the canton, including in Sant'Antonino) and internal (closing, general meeting within six months). Mixing them up is the leading cause of delays.

Frequently asked questions
When must a business register for VAT?
As soon as its worldwide annual turnover reaches CHF 100,000 (CHF 250,000 for non-profit sports or cultural associations). Below that, voluntary registration remains possible and often makes sense to reclaim input VAT on investments. The threshold is federal: it applies in Sant'Antonino as everywhere in Switzerland.
Do you need a fiduciary for social security contributions, or can you do it yourself?
Both are defensible. Below CHF 500,000 of revenue, a sole proprietorship may keep simplified accounts itself. As soon as payroll, VAT and a closing with tax stakes are involved, professional support prevents mistakes that cost more than the fees.
